Output cf23ebbd05d3da9084955cafc3e0a7bd7c50224a7783ebedcc81497799338e0f:1

value
14775683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ac2e809f4c8e572c93d0215c973afe14067612 OP_EQUAL
address
3FhZaHTciMn1gik9xXeVZbGrxzNjHPcMac
transaction
cf23ebbd05d3da9084955cafc3e0a7bd7c50224a7783ebedcc81497799338e0f
confirmations
425868
spent
true